c语言开发出了什么程序

时间:2025-01-24 16:30:06 手机游戏

C语言是一种通用的高级编程语言,可以用于开发各种类型的应用程序。C语言编程出来的程序主要包括以下几种:

操作系统:

C语言是开发操作系统的首选语言之一。许多流行的操作系统,如Unix、Linux和Windows的内核,都是使用C语言编写的。

嵌入式系统:

C语言在嵌入式系统开发中得到广泛应用。嵌入式系统是指嵌入到其他设备或系统中的特定用途的计算机系统,如智能手机、汽车控制系统、家电等。

应用软件:

C语言也可以用于开发各种类型的应用软件,如文本编辑器、图形处理软件、数据库管理系统等。

游戏开发:

许多游戏开发公司使用C语言来编写游戏引擎和游戏逻辑。C语言的高效性和对底层硬件的直接控制,使得开发人员能够实现复杂的图形渲染、物理模拟和游戏逻辑。

网络编程:

C语言提供了丰富的网络编程库,使得开发人员能够轻松地开发网络应用程序。通过C语言,可以实现网络通信、数据传输和远程访问等功能。

驱动程序:

C语言用于编写硬件设备的驱动程序。驱动程序是操作系统与硬件设备之间的桥梁,用于控制和管理硬件设备。

科学计算:

C语言提供了丰富的数学库,可以用于科学计算和数据分析。

多平台通用软件:

C语言可以用于开发可以在多个操作系统上运行的软件,例如Apache Web服务器。

复杂运算软件:

C语言适用于需要高效处理的复杂运算软件。

总之,C语言编程出来的程序是一种用于实现特定功能的计算机指令集合,通过编译器将C语言代码转换为机器语言后,在计算机上执行。